Grimes: Music, AI, and the Future of Humanity | Lex Fridman Podcast #281

Summary

The discussion explores the concept of "Homo techno," suggesting humans are evolving into a new species due to brain augmentation by computers, referencing the speed of light as a fundamental constant of this reality. The practical takeaway is that our interaction with technology is fundamentally altering our cognitive makeup, leading to a personalized and fluid sense of self influenced by our environment and interactions. The conversation touches upon the nature of "C" as a symbol for light speed and universal rendering, and the subjective experience of identity.
